A plea for help has been issued on behalf of a dog named Tiger, who is the longest resident at the Edison Animal Shelter in New Jersey. Tiger has been waiting for a year and a half, hoping that someone visiting the facility will choose HIM to be their forever friend.

The social media plea for Tiger reads:

Our longest resident.. 1.5 years in a shelter💔
He needs a few visits – we suggest they be spaced close enough where he can get familiar fast.
He is an absolutely wonderful dog!

Please someone give him a chance.. he means the world to us and we’re hoping other people can see this side too!

Insight into his demeanor has been provided:

Preferably only dog- doesn’t really get along with male dogs / doesn’t pay attention to cats and has played with older females back and forth through fence
Loves to go for walks
Loves baths
LOVES STUFFIES ( see pic with his stuffed tiger)
Typical mastiff – protective and wears his heart on his paw💔🥺

Please share Tiger’s information – he undoubtedly wants out of his kennel run and longs for people of his own.
